Effects of a health education intervention on insecticide treated nets use and its practices among pregnant women attending antenatal clinic in Royal hospital, Enugu State, Nigeria: a Pilot study
Malaria remains the most prevalent parasite infection accountable for the high burden of disease and deaths in low-income countries. Approximately half of the global population lives in malaria-endemic areas, pregnant women and young children below the age of 5-years are considered as high-risk grou...
